BRIDGEPORT — A federal judge cleared the way in which for Sandy Hook families to have the defamation lawsuit they received towards Alex Jones released from bankruptcy protection and returned to state court docket, where a trial to find out the damages Jones must pay had been set for August.

After a brief status convention on Tuesday, federal bankruptcy Choose Julie Manning got commitments from either side to submit an agreement for the households to drop three Jones-controlled entities presently in chapter protection from the defamation lawsuit the households won last yr. Once Manning sanctions the settlement, it is going to allow the families to organize for trial to determine how a lot money Jones can pay for calling the worst crime in Connecticut historical past “staged,” “artificial,” “manufactured,” “a giant hoax,” and “utterly pretend with actors.”

The Sandy Hook households shall be free to pursue their damages because they may now not be occasion to the three Jones-controlled businesses in bankruptcy. The families’ goal can be Jones himself and his father or mother company Free Speech Methods, which technically were not a part of the chapter submitting, however which benefited from the automated “keep” that federal bankruptcy cases have over state courts.

The settlement reached in bankruptcy courtroom Tuesday may even finish a month-long saga for an FBI agent and eight households who misplaced family members in 2012, when a gunman killed 26 first-graders and six educators at Sandy Hook Elementary School.

The saga started when Jones sought chapter safety for three of his enterprise entities just one week before the primary of two jury award trials have been set to start in Texas, where the dad and mom of two slain Sandy Hook boys additionally gained separate defamation circumstances towards Jones final year.

The Sandy Hook households right here and in Texas accused Jones of “bad-faith” bankruptcy filings, since the three companies in query had a combined monthly earnings of $38,000. Jones himself made a minimum of $76 million in 2019 via his conspiracy-based internet merchandise and broadcast platform, Infowars, his representatives mentioned in court.

Final week, a federal bankruptcy decide in Texas released Jones from Chapter 11 protection and despatched his defamation cases again to state court in Texas. The primary jury trial to award damages was expected to begin as soon as June.

On Tuesday in Connecticut, Manning expressed frustration that the case had persevered earlier than her for weeks without a resolution.

She proposed an answer to Alinor Sterling, a Bridgeport legal professional representing the Sandy Hook families, and Cameron Atkinson, a New Haven legal professional representing Jones.

“I've wasted an excessive amount of time with this back-and-forth on these cases,” Manning stated. “If legal professional Sterling drafts an order and attorney Atkinson agrees to a stipulated dismissal the place everybody signs it eradicating the defendant debtors, is that going to suffice?”

“I can actually make it happen, your honor,” Sterling mentioned.

What happens for Jones with three defamation damages trials pending is unclear.

Chapter was Jones’ “good faith” effort to “pay creditors and pay them in an equal style,” his representatives stated in court.

Jones has already spent $10 million on legal professional fees and has lost a minimum of $20 million due to the defamation lawsuits, in keeping with his representatives.
